What do we offer?
Volvo Cars is in the process of developing and industrializing the future propulsion systems based on HV battery and Electric Drive Axels.
ME Propulsion Components, is a section within Manufacturing Engineering. We develop and implement quality assured, flexible and effective production systems in our plants worldwide.
The section is working cross functionally and project oriented, supporting all Volvo Car Corporation´s production plants and car programs locally and globally. Within the Local Industrialization Torslanda Team, we are now looking for a new member working as a Project Leader/Equipment Engineer.

What will you do?
As our next Project Leader/Equipment Engineer you will be responsible for Tooling & Equipment projects for our Torslanda plant HV Battery production, together with a project team from concept phase to Final Status Report.
Your responsibility will be also to guide the team to develop, validate, install, and verify equipment and process. It will be within your scope to create and analyze the equipment part of the process layouts. You will also take part in performing safety-, reliability- and cost analyzes as well as equipment risk assessments. Supporting running production with second line analyzes within the area of responsibility will also be within your scope.
